infixr 5 <:>

-- | applicative cons
(<:>) :: Applicative f => f a -> f [a] -> f [a]
(<:>) p1 p2 = (:) <$> p1 <*> p2



-- applyfs is 'sequence' from Control.Monad but I don't want to drag in
-- Control.Monad.Instances
--
applyfs :: [(a -> b)] -> a -> [b]
applyfs []     _ = [] 
applyfs (f:fs) a = f a : applyfs fs a



-- Hughes list - same as DList but we don't want a dependency

newtype H a = H { unH :: [a] -> [a] }

fromList :: [a] -> H a
fromList xs = H (xs++)

toList :: H a -> [a]
toList f = unH f []

append :: H a -> H a -> H a
append f g = H $ unH f . unH g

charH :: Char -> H Char
charH = fromList . return 

stringH :: String -> H Char
stringH = fromList

instance Monoid (H a) where
  mempty = fromList []
  mappend = append
